Autumn has arrived; the shadows are getting longer, the leaves are turning and there's a chill in the air as I head to the studio.

Herefordshire jewellery maker and designer Sue Lane's studioThat means one thing, Goldsmiths' Fair is just a round the corner. I am delighted to be showing here once again at the most prestigious contemporary jewellery and silverware exhibition in the UK. This will be my 14th fair, but the nerves and desire to show something new doesn't fade. 

Here is a taster of some of the new contemporary jewellery pieces I will be showing:

Bespoke rose gold and imperial topaz and diamond ring by Sue LaneI love the colours of this ring - I used 18ct rose gold to bring out the beautiful warmth of this stunning imperial topaz, which is from Brazil. It is a unique stone and perfect for this one-off bespoke ring.  

Bespoke ruby and diamond ringset, handmade by Sue Lane for Goldsmiths Fair

This ruby and 18ct yellow gold design is really lovely and so versatile. I designed this collection, just like the imperial topaz ring above, so you can slot in different rings to the centre section. For example, above shows yellow gold and diamond ring and below is an 18ct white gold ring. 

 Modern unique stacking gold and ruby ring handmade by Sue Lane UKThe seasons really do have such an impact on my work, and I can't help but choose warm yellows, oranges and green stones at the moment. 

Silver and rose gold ring with diamond, made by Sue LaneThis silver, rose gold and diamond ring recently left the studio for a clients daughters 21st birthday. I thought it was just the perfect combination.
